认识比特币钱包

比特币钱包就像你的小金库,存放着你的数字货币。在这个虚拟的世界里,拥有一个安全的钱包是极为重要的。它不仅要能存储比特币,最好还得有好的用户体验。说到这里,你可能在想,那我怎么能自己创建一个钱包呢?其实,借助比特币API,这事儿就简单多了。

为什么选择API创建钱包?

先别着急,API听起来好像很复杂,但其实很简单。API是应用程序接口的缩写,通俗点说,就是不同软件之间沟通的桥梁。通过比特币API,你可以轻松地管理你的钱包、发送和接收比特币,有时甚至还能进行更多的操作,比如设置定时交易。

那么,为什么选择API呢?首先,它能更好地满足个性化需求。假如你是开发者,或许想要在自己的应用程序中集成比特币功能。那么,通过API,你可以轻松实现这一点。其次,它能助你免去一些繁琐的步骤,很多流程都能自动化,节省时间精力。

如何使用API创建比特币钱包

接下来,咱们聊聊具体怎么操作。这里我们不妨假设你已经有一个比特币API提供商,比如Blockchain.info或Coinbase。首先,你需要在他们的网站上注册一个账号。

一旦注册完毕,你会获取到一个API密钥,这个密钥就像你的身份证明,使用它才能进行后续操作。然后,你需要阅读相关的API文档,了解它的结构和参数。例如,创建一个钱包的API调用通常需要提供一些基本信息,比如钱包名称、密码等。

在创建钱包的请求中,你的代码可能长这样:

const createWallet = async (walletName, password) => {
    const response = await fetch('https://api.yourbitcoinprovider.com/create_wallet', {
        method: 'POST',
        headers: { 'Content-Type': 'application/json', 'Authorization': `Bearer ${YOUR_API_KEY}` },
        body: JSON.stringify({ name: walletName, password: password })
    });
    return await response.json();
};

看吧,使用API创建钱包其实只是发个请求而已。在这里,你只需要替换相应的参数就可以了。

安全性的重要性

任何涉及到金融交易的事情,安全性都是头等大事。创建钱包后,你需要采取一些措施来保护你的资产。这包括定期更改密码、启用双重认证等。一些API服务还提供额外的安全层,比如使用冷钱包存储大额资金。别小看这些步骤,有时候小心驶得万年船。

另外,一定要妥善保管你的API密钥!一旦丢失,可能就会导致你的资金暴露给黑客。

管理你的比特币钱包

钱包创建好后,接下来就是如何管理它。使用API,你可以调用不同的功能,像查看余额、发送和接收比特币。例如,要查询钱包余额,可以使用如下代码:

const getWalletBalance = async (walletId) => {
    const response = await fetch(`https://api.yourbitcoinprovider.com/wallets/${walletId}/balance`, {
        method: 'GET',
        headers: { 'Authorization': `Bearer ${YOUR_API_KEY}` }
    });
    return await response.json();
};

通过这些接口,管理钱包就变得轻松多了。你可以实时监控资金状况,随时进行交易。

常见的问题与解决方案

在创建和管理比特币钱包的过程中,可能会遇到一些问题。最常见的之一就是 API 调用失败。这时,首先要查看返回的错误信息,对症下药。比如,如果收到“未授权”的错误,通常是因为API密钥不正确。

另外,有些用户可能会对API的调用次数和限额感到困惑。每个API都有其使用条款,最好提前看一下,避免因为超限而造成损失。

实际案例分享

说到这里,来讲个实际的例子吧。我的一个朋友最近刚入手比特币,他找我请教怎么创建钱包。我给他讲了那些API的操作过程,没想到他真下了工夫。经过几个小时的摸索,他不仅成功创建了钱包,还在自己的应用上接入了比特币支付功能。最关键的是,他说自己体验到了编程的乐趣,简直像发现了新大陆。

他的经历让我觉得,API并不可怕,反而能带来无限可能。而且当你看到自己写的代码真的起作用,那种成就感几乎是无法言表的。就像玩游戏通关的感觉,特别爽!

未来展望

比特币的未来依然充满变数,从技术层面来说,API会越来越智能化,功能也会越来越强大。想象一下,将来可能只需一句话就能创建一个钱包,真希望这个时候快一点到来。不过,最重要的是,用户的教育和安全意识也必须跟上,毕竟不管技术多先进,咱们的安全防范可不能忽视。

结束语

今天的话题就聊到这里,希望通过这篇文章,让你对创建比特币钱包有了更清晰的认识。不论你是开发者还是普通用户,掌握API的用法,可以让你在数字货币的世界里更加游刃有余。别忘了,创造属于你的数字资产库,从此开启你的财富之路!